Understanding a Facelift in Your Forties

A facelift in your forties addresses moderate signs of aging and provides long-lasting improvement. This procedure repositions underlying tissues, trims excess skin, and enhances contour to recapture youthful structure while preventing further progression of sagging. A facelift in your forties may address:

  • Jowls and loss of jawline definition
  • Sagging skin around the cheeks and midface
  • Deepening nasolabial folds or marionette lines
  • Volume loss or imbalance from aging or weight loss
  • Drooping skin that nonsurgical treatments no longer correct

Are You a Candidate in Your Forties?

Good candidates for facelift surgery in their forties are generally healthy, non-smokers, and motivated to improve facial contours or sagging. Many patients at this age are beginning to see changes that fillers, lasers, or injectables no longer adequately address. A thorough consultation ensures that surgery is the most effective option for your needs.

How the Procedure Works

Your surgical journey begins with a consultation to map your goals and anatomy. The facelift is designed to lift, smooth, and define without looking overdone. Steps generally include:

  1. Anesthesia ensures comfort during surgery.

  2. Incisions are placed discreetly along hairlines and natural creases.

  3. Deeper tissues are repositioned for long-lasting lift.

  4. Excess skin is removed with precision.

  5. Incisions are closed carefully to minimize visible scarring.

Recovery and Expected Results

Patients in their forties typically recover within 10 to 14 days, resuming work and light activity after about two weeks. Swelling gradually resolves over several weeks, and results settle into a smooth, natural appearance that lasts for years.

Facelift Options for This Age Group

Different techniques may suit the degree of change desired:

  • Standard Facelift: Addresses moderate sagging in the lower face and neck.
  • SMAS Facelift: Targets deeper tissues for longer-lasting improvement.
  • Midface Lift: Focuses on restoring youthful volume to the cheeks.

Related or Alternative Treatments

For patients not yet ready for surgery or seeking enhancements beyond a facelift, these options may be considered:

  • Dermal Fillers: Replenish lost volume and smooth folds.
  • Laser Skin Resurfacing: Improves tone and texture.
  • Neurotoxins: Reduce forehead lines or crow’s feet.
  • Neck Lift: Often paired with a facelift for complete rejuvenation.

Frequently Asked Questions Forties Facelift

How do results differ from facelifts done earlier in life?

In your forties, results focus more on correction of visible sagging and folds while still being subtle, creating natural rejuvenation that aligns with your age.

How long will my results last?

On average, facelift results last 10 years or more, with healthy lifestyle choices and good skincare extending their longevity.

Will I need additional procedures?

Some patients choose complementary procedures, such as eyelid surgery or laser treatments, to maximize results. These can often be combined with a facelift.

Are scars visible after healing?

Incisions are placed in natural creases and hairlines to minimize visibility. Most scars fade significantly over time.

What are the risks of facelift surgery?

Risks may include scarring, infection, hematoma, or asymmetry. Choosing board-certified surgeons with extensive experience significantly reduces these risks.
